But now your getting into driver differences. From a stand point of machine vs machine. The N/A does have more torque RPM for RPM than the GTE off boost. If your a good driver and don't care much for you're clutch then yes you can negate the advantage.
In which gear. My 7M never built boost that fast in first gear. Not enough load. This is the reason you can build boost in an automatic off the line. You can load up the engine. Off the line, without two step or brake boosting and identical rear ends, an N/A has the torque advantage. The...
Your forgetting one thing. The N/A has a higher compression ratio. So unless you're into boost off the line(with brake boosting or two step) the N/A will produce more torque RPM for RPM until the GTE starts seeing positive manifold pressures.
